He was the last Founding Father to become president. The last to wear knee breeches and a powdered wig. The last to die on the 4th of July. And one of only two U.S. presidents with a world capital named after him.
Today, James Monroe would be 268 years old.
Born April 28, 1758, in Westmoreland County, Virginia, Monroe dropped out of William & Mary at 18 to join the Continental Army. On Christmas night 1776, he crossed the Delaware ahead of Washington's main force. At the Battle of Trenton, a musket ball tore through his shoulder and severed an artery. He should have bled out in the snow. A surgeon named John Riker clamped the artery and saved his life.
He'd spend the rest of that life building America:
-Studied law under Thomas Jefferson
-Helped negotiate the Louisiana Purchase in 1803, doubling the country
-Served as Governor of Virginia, then Secretary of State AND Secretary of War simultaneously during the War of 1812
-Acquired Florida from Spain via the Adams-Onís Treaty
-Settled the U.S.-Canadian border at the 49th parallel
-Presided over the "Era of Good Feelings," the only stretch in U.S. history when a single party held nearly all national power with no real opposition
But his real monument is three paragraphs:
In his 1823 annual address, Monroe declared the Western Hemisphere off-limits to European colonization. Those three paragraphs became the Monroe Doctrine, the spine of American foreign policy for the next 200 years, invoked by Polk, Roosevelt, Kennedy, Reagan, and every president since.
A few things you probably didn't know:
-His daughter Maria's 1820 wedding was the first ever held in the White House.
-Monrovia, the capital of Liberia, is named after him. He backed the colony through the American Colonization Society.
-He privately drafted a veto message against the Missouri Compromise, then signed it anyway because he feared the Union would split.
-After his wife Elizabeth died in 1830, he reportedly burned every letter she ever sent him.
-He died broke. Congress reimbursed him for decades of unpaid expenses, but it came too late.
He died on July 4, 1831, the third president in five years to die on Independence Day, after Adams and Jefferson.
The man who survived Trenton, drafted the doctrine that defined a hemisphere, and steered the country through its calmest decade quietly built more of modern America than almost any president we still talk about.

Physics is often taught in dry equations but Walter Lewin turns it into an edge of your seat thriller.
He proves that the laws of nature are not just suggestions they are absolute. By releasing the ball from exactly 2.5 times the radius of the loop (h = 5/2 R) he demonstrates the perfect balance between gravitational potential energy and the kinetic energy required to maintain centripetal force.
Watch as the math comes to life and the ball defies gravity through pure conservation of mechanical energy. This is what happens when you stop memorizing formulas and start witnessing the universe in motion.
